Let us share with you just how valuable you are with no cash whatsoever.
*Write a creative little certificate to your favorite rescue or an email with a committment.
*Take a day to email a few of the hundreds of equine suppliers to send outdated items, returns, promos, gift packs etc. to the rescue.
*The donation of a day or two a year in which to sit down and write thankyou letters and print them off for a rescue.
*A day or two a year that you can give to go and organize or clean a feed room.
*You can check out the internet and find the various groups and foundations who do donate to animal organizations. Take a rainy day to do this and then forward your information.
*Hold a yard sale with proceeds to go to your favorite rescue. It need not be at the holidays. These horses eat year round so send a promisary note for one to be held next year and then announce it.
*Hold a concession at a show you know you can work. Put out a donation can somewhere or a collection at work, any time of the year is good. Just make a committment.
*Have a candy dish at workand have people donate thir change in exchange for the goodies, and then every few months send the funds collected.
*Ask your local vet if you can put a donation can at their clinic for x amount of months and then print a flyer with it. What you can’t give, someone else might be able to.
You are all worth a lot more than you realize. You have more power than you can ever dream. So, short of cash, no problem. Giving of yourself is the greatest gift and seeing the returns from what some of these very simple ideas can bring, will amaze you.
